Anybody know about some aftermarket PCV valves for the vent tubes coming off both sides of the carb? Those tubes end up under the gas tank along with the air box tubes.
When I get in a dusty situation behind other riders and I am WOT, I am sucking in something, causing failure. I end up having to pull over and full choke, WOT to clean whatever is in there, out.
Someone at the event later said "Oh yeah, my friend has a DS and he had to put PCV valves on the tubes.
I shook my head like I knew what he was talking about. Anybody know what he was talking about?

Mudnuri, I am not sure if a PVC valve will work. PVC valves work by allowing the flow of vented gasses in one direction as in a car. They have a check ball in them that keeps them directional. I would think that the vent tubes in the carb need to flow in both directions. If this is true you would be better off to put some small filters on the end of the tubes like the ones they sell at Auto Zone or Advance. I could be wrong so if someone else would like to chime in.

I think 400EXerciser is on the right track. A filter should work, or you could re-route those tubes elsewhere (say your airbox or something?) The little K&N filters that everyone is using for the crankcase vent breather hose would also work - again you may re-route the hoses so that you can secure the vents in a better location than stock as well.
